Career Roles for Social Media Monitoring Specialists
- Social Media Manager: Responsible for developing, implementing, and managing marketing campaigns that promote a companyβs brand, products, and services across social platforms.
- Content Curator: Focuses on sourcing, organizing, and sharing relevant content that aligns with the brand's voice, enhancing audience engagement and loyalty.
- Digital Marketing Analyst: Analyzes data from social media and other digital platforms to assess the effectiveness of marketing campaigns and inform strategy adjustments.
- Community Engagement Specialist: Engages with customers and community members online, fostering relationships and managing interactions to improve the brand's reputation.
- Social Media Content Strategist: Develops and oversees the creation of content that resonates with the target audience, ensuring alignment with overall marketing goals.
